-- Starts an import of logged trail events from a source S3 bucket to a
-- destination event data store. By default, CloudTrail only imports events
-- contained in the S3 bucket\'s @CloudTrail@ prefix and the prefixes
-- inside the @CloudTrail@ prefix, and does not check prefixes for other
-- Amazon Web Services services. If you want to import CloudTrail events
-- contained in another prefix, you must include the prefix in the
-- @S3LocationUri@. For more considerations about importing trail events,
-- see
-- <https://docs.aws.amazon.com/awscloudtrail/latest/userguide/cloudtrail-copy-trail-to-lake.html#cloudtrail-trail-copy-considerations Considerations>.
--
-- When you start a new import, the @Destinations@ and @ImportSource@
-- parameters are required. Before starting a new import, disable any
-- access control lists (ACLs) attached to the source S3 bucket. For more
-- information about disabling ACLs, see
-- <https://docs.aws.amazon.com/AmazonS3/latest/userguide/about-object-ownership.html Controlling ownership of objects and disabling ACLs for your bucket>.
--
-- When you retry an import, the @ImportID@ parameter is required.

data StartImport = StartImport'
  { -- | The ARN of the destination event data store. Use this parameter for a
    -- new import.
    destinations :: Prelude.Maybe (Prelude.NonEmpty Prelude.Text),
    -- | Use with @StartEventTime@ to bound a @StartImport@ request, and limit
    -- imported trail events to only those events logged within a specified
    -- time period. When you specify a time range, CloudTrail checks the prefix
    -- and log file names to verify the names contain a date between the
    -- specified @StartEventTime@ and @EndEventTime@ before attempting to
    -- import events.
    endEventTime :: Prelude.Maybe Data.POSIX,
    -- | The ID of the import. Use this parameter when you are retrying an
    -- import.
    importId :: Prelude.Maybe Prelude.Text,
    -- | The source S3 bucket for the import. Use this parameter for a new
    -- import.
    importSource :: Prelude.Maybe ImportSource,
    -- | Use with @EndEventTime@ to bound a @StartImport@ request, and limit
    -- imported trail events to only those events logged within a specified
    -- time period. When you specify a time range, CloudTrail checks the prefix
    -- and log file names to verify the names contain a date between the
    -- specified @StartEventTime@ and @EndEventTime@ before attempting to
    -- import events.
    startEventTime :: Prelude.Maybe Data.POSIX
  }
  deriving (Prelude.Eq, Prelude.Read, Prelude.Show, Prelude.Generic)
